Subject to the provisions of this title, pleadings shall be in accordance with Rules … WebAug 5, 2011 · The English civil court system is divided between the High Court and the county courts. This guide addresses the procedure in the High Court, which deals largely with claims in excess of £50,000. The High Court has jurisdiction over most matters through its District Registries and the Royal Courts of Justice in London.
WebThe Civil Procedure Rules 1998 is the statutory instrument listing the rules. [2] The CPR were designed to improve access to justice by making legal proceedings cheaper, quicker, and easier to understand for non-lawyers.
